The downside of the 28 AT will be a lack of boats to choose from. Just not many out there for sale. If you decide to buy new then you have to consider there is no dealer network for AT. This doesn't matter to some folks (such as myself) but would matter to others.

28 vs 25?
 
The 28 AT is great I have a 28, if you want to compare the 29 fountain, velocity 280, baja 29, pantera 28 would be a better comparison, looked at them all drove most and bought a 28 AT w/o test drive best choice I could have made. No need for a dealer network it is fiberglass with a mercury motor, any good marina can service.
